The U.S. Department of Defense (DOD) issued a public advisory pertaining especially to Google regarding Google Maps. The DOD made it clear that the roving photographic vehicles Google uses for the “Street View” panoramic images are not allowed to enter U.S. military bases. Street View is one of the features of Google Maps that Google introduced last year. The Street View is a 360 degree panoramic point of view photo of a selected street.
